Study the statements given below and decide which of the statements is/ are necessary to answer the given question?
What is the capacity of the cylindrical tank?
I. The area of the base is 61600 sq. cm.
II. The height of the tank is 1.5 times the radius.
III. The circumference of base is 880 cm.

A

Only I and II

B

Only II and III

C

Only I and III

D

Only II and either I or III
